Army Pfc. Sean D. Tharp

21, of Orlando, Fla.

assigned to the 1st Battalion, 22nd Infantry, 1st Brigade, 4th Infantry Division, Fort Hood, Texas; killed March 28 when his element came under enemy small arms fire while conducting dismounted patrol operations in Baghdad.

Sean was a bright young man, so energetic, and missed very much by his comrades. The photo attached of his name scrawled into concrete was taken after we filled in some holes on a long stretch of Iraqi road that was pock-marked with the damage left by a detonated explosive device… forever leaving his name on the Iraqi countryside. He is greatly missed.
